With a few volumes to its name since starting in Ribon magazine in 2013, Rie Outa’s manga series Nekota no Koto ga Ki ni Natte Shikatanai, aka (I’m So Interested in Nekota That I Can’t Help Myself), got the nod back in December 2014 that it was going to be animated. The project is now formalized as an event anime project that will land with the Ribon Festa 2015 event in March and May as it moves between three locations over those months in Japan. While production information is still absent, the cast information has now been revealed for the leads:
Hiro Shimono as Nekota
Mikako Komatsu as Mikiko Amane
Rie Murakawa as Haruna Hoshi
Plot concept: The show revolves around Mikiko Amane, an elementary-school girl who has transferred schools many times. Because of this, she stopped making friends or getting deeply involved with people, since she knew she would move again soon. She had lived her life with a cool and uninterested personality, but at her new school, she meets a boy with a cat face! She’s so interested in him, she just can’t help herself.
